On-Page SEO vs. Off-Page SEO: Key Differences & Best methods

INTRODUCTION


For a website to rank higher and become more visible, search engine optimization  is essential. On-page SEO and off-page SEO are the two main groups into which it can be divided, each with particular purposes. If on-page SEO works on improving the content and structure of the website, off-page SEO uses other efforts to build trust and credibility.  On-page SEO


Optimizing a website for better search engine rankings is known as on-page SEO. It helps user experience and makes the website usable by both users and search engines. Using effective on-page SEO methods can help companies and individuals create an effective online presence and become recognized as the best in their field.



 Optimization of Keywords


Researching keywords is the foundation of on-page SEO. Search rankings are raised by identifying high-traffic, low-competition keywords and naturally utilizing them in titles, headers, and content. However, keyword stuffing should be avoided.

Optimization of Meta Tags


Search engines can understand the importance of a page because of meta titles and descriptions. Click-through rates (CTR) can be increased with a striking title of no more than 60 words and a meta description of no more than 160 characters.  URL structure and Internal Linking


Search engines find it easier to crawl and index pages with keywords in SEO-optimized URLs. Having an effective online presence needs internal linking, which makes it easier to share link equity and helps browsing experience.


 


Mobile-Friendliness & Page Speed


Because Google prioritizes mobile-first indexing, responsive websites are the norm. Websites that load quickly have a better user experience and receive better rankings. Schema Markup & Technical SEO


Schema markup makes the content more understandable to search engines, improving search results. XML sitemaps, correct robots.txt files, and repairing broken links also add to improved technical SEO and contribute to building credibility.


 Off-Page SEO


Off-Page SEO are actions external to the website that help rank higher in searches. It gains credibility, trust, and authority through external means, a necessary element for one who wishes to become a top digital marketer.


 Link Building


High-authority backlinks from other websites indicate trust to search engines. Guest blogging, broken link building, and HARO (Help a Reporter Out) are great methods. Quality backlinks enhance domain authority and rankings.

Social Media Signals


Social media interaction indirectly affects SEO by bringing traffic and brand exposure. Posting on social sites such as LinkedIn, Twitter, and Facebook can draw more visitors and enable brands to gain authority.



Online reputation management


Customer reviews and brand mentions on sites such as Google My Business, Yelp, and Trustpilot affect trustworthiness. Professional response to reviews boosts credibility and trust among potential customers.


 Guest Posting & Outreach


Guest posting on high-authority sites boosts visibility and backlinks. Relationship building with industry influencers also enhances online presence, making businesses industry leaders.


Using Google My Business and local SEO


Local businesses should update their My Business on Google account including the most latest details, images, and reviews. Digital marketers that work with local clients need to know that using a single NAP (Name, Address, Phone Number) across sources increases local SEO rankings.


Key Differences Between On-Page & Off-Page SEO


Focus


Improving web content and structure to rank better search engine results is the main goal of on-page SEO.


Building a website's authority and credibility through external links, such as backlinks and social media mentions, is the focus of off-page SEO.


 Command


Since on-page SEO includes changes made directly on the website, it is completely within the control of the website owner.


Because it depends on other factors like social media signals, backlinks, and brand mentions, off-page SEO is more difficult to manage.


 Objective


In order to boost ranks, on-page SEO aims to improve user experience, site usability, and content quality.


Building authority and trust through outside suggestions and link-building methods is the main goal of off-page SEO



Methods


Content creation, internal linking, meta tags, mobile optimization, page speed optimization, and keyword optimization are all part of on-page SEO methods.



Backlink building, influencer promotion, guest blogging, social media presence, and online reputation management are all examples of off-page SEO strategies.


 Impact


The way in which search engines evaluate and rank a website depending to the quality of its content is directly affected by on-page SEO.


Off-Page SEO helps a website rank higher in highly competitive markets by boosting its external trust and reputation.


 Dependency


By content updates and website enhancements, on-page SEO may be regularly optimized.


Third-party behavior, like backlinks from other websites or social media content sharing, is what off-page SEO depends on.
